You can use the makemv command to separate multivalue fields into multiple single value fields. In this example for sendmail search results, you want to separate the values of the senders field into multiple field values. eventtype="sendmail" | makemv delim="," senders. This example shows field-value pair matching for specific values … Working with multivalue fields. When working with data in the Splunk platform, each event field typically has a single value. However, for events such as email logs, you can find multiple values in the “To” and “Cc” fields. Multivalue fields can also result from data augmentation using lookups. return Description. Returns values from a subsearch. The return command is used to pass values up from a subsearch. The command replaces the incoming events with one event, with one attribute: "search". To improve performance, the return command automatically limits the number of incoming results with the head command and the resulting fields with …

Aggregate functions summarize the values from each event to create a single, meaningful value. Common aggregate functions include Average, Count, Minimum, Maximum, Standard Deviation, Sum, and Variance. Most aggregate functions are used with numeric fields. Removes the events that contain an identical combination of values for the fields that you specify. With the dedup command, you can specify the number of duplicate events to keep for each value of a single field, or for each combination of values among several fields. Events returned by dedup are based on search order.
